Credit One Bank is a leading fintech company that offers a range of credit products, including unsecured credit cards and digital banking services. The bank has expanded its technology footprint to support AI‑driven credit decisioning, real‑time fraud detection, and a mobile app that powers millions of users.

Hiring at Credit One Bank spans engineering, data science, product, security, and design. Candidates often join cross‑functional squads that use Agile, CI/CD pipelines, and cloud services such as AWS and Kubernetes. Teams collaborate with business stakeholders to ship customer‑facing features on a bi‑weekly cadence.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is it like to work at Credit One Bank?
Employees report a collaborative culture driven by mission‑critical fintech projects. The bank supports flexible work arrangements, continuous learning through internal tech talks, and a strong focus on diversity and inclusion. Teams use modern toolchains like GitHub, Jira, and Slack to deliver secure credit solutions for millions of customers.
What types of positions are available at Credit One Bank?
Open roles cover Software Engineering (frontend, backend, full‑stack), Data Science & Analytics, Product Management, UX/UI Design, Security Engineering, DevOps & Site Reliability, and Quality Assurance. Many positions support remote or hybrid setups and prioritize experience with cloud platforms, APIs, and user‑centric design.
How can I stand out as an applicant for Credit One Bank?
Showcase concrete achievements in fintech or financial services, such as building scalable payment APIs or optimizing credit risk models. Highlight proficiency in AWS, Kubernetes, Python, or Java, and provide a portfolio or GitHub repo. During the interview, ask data‑driven questions about the bank’s credit scoring pipeline and demonstrate a passion for building secure, high‑volume systems.
